Summary
Children with hemoglobin SC disease are at high risk for fatal pneumococcal septicemia, especially after age 3. Early vaccination and prompt illness investigation are crucial for prevention.

Background:
- Hemoglobin SC disease (HbSC) is a sickle cell hemoglobinopathy.
- Children with sickle cell disease are susceptible to encapsulated bacterial infections.
- Functional asplenia is a known risk factor for severe infections in sickle cell disease.
Purpose of the Study:
- To report on fatal pneumococcal septicemia in children with hemoglobin SC disease.
- To highlight the risk factors and clinical presentation of severe pneumococcal infections in this population.
- To inform clinical management and preventive strategies.
Main Methods:
- Retrospective review of medical and autopsy records.
- Analysis of seven pediatric cases of fatal pneumococcal septicemia.
- Examination of clinical course, laboratory findings, and autopsy results.
Main Results:
- Seven children with HbSC disease experienced fatal pneumococcal septicemia.
- Most children were unvaccinated and untreated with prophylactic penicillin.
- Clinical course was characterized by rapid deterioration despite aggressive medical care.
- Autopsy findings included splenic congestion, splenomegaly, and adrenal hemorrhage.
Conclusions:
- Functional asplenia increases the risk of fatal pneumococcal septicemia in children with HbSC disease, particularly after age 3.
- Pneumococcal vaccination is strongly recommended for all children with HbSC disease.
- Prompt investigation of acute febrile illnesses for septicemia is essential.
- The role of prophylactic penicillin in HbSC disease remains under discussion.
